German-born Turkish director Fatih Akin may not be a household name, but he is one of the more exciting international filmmakers out there; even his failures are interesting. Known for "Head On" and "The Edge Of Heaven" (two pictures that we named two of the best films of 2005 and 2008 respectively), his latest film, “The Cut” landed with a lot of drama last year. Set for a Cannes Film Festival premiere, Akin pulled the film at the very last minute and it ended up premiering in Venice later in the year. The director later explained the Cannes enthusiasm for the film was low because it was a creative gear shift—some had suggested it would be relegated to the Un Certain Regard section—so Akin took it to Venice where the organizers were more gung-ho about the film (read our review).
